What the record actually contains

Ari Vatanen's visible path ingredients

Vatanen was born in Tuupovaara, Finland. His debut year in rallying was 1970 at age 18. He debuted in the World Rally Championship at the 1974 1000 Lakes Rally, where he won the Nortti Rally in an Opel Ascona, beating Hannu Mikkola. His first international rally was in 1975 in Jamaica. At the end of 1975 he was offered his first professional drive in a Ford Escort RS1800 on the RAC Rally, and by 1976 he won the British Rally Championship for the Ford works team.

Sequence matters

A score cannot reproduce this ordering

  1. 1952 · age 0Birth in Tuupovaara, Finland

    Born April 27, 1952, in Tuupovaara, Finland; began rallying in 1970 and made his WRC debut at the 1974 1000 Lakes Rally.

  2. 1974 · age 22WRC debut and early attention

    Debuted in the World Rally Championship at the 1974 1000 Lakes Rally and won the Nortti Rally in an Opel Ascona, beating the legendary Hannu Mikkola.

  3. 1976 · age 24British Rally Championship title

    Won the British Rally Championship driving a Ford Escort RS1800, establishing himself as a top-tier rally driver.
